of Roland, AR
June 23, 1946 - November 19, 2020
James Delano Mitchell, 74 of Roland, Arkansas was born on June 23, 1946 in Perryville, Arkansas. He was the son of late Edith and Harry Mitchell. He was an Army Veteran and was proud of it. He loved hunting and fishing. He passed away on November 19, 2020. He is survived by his wife of 50 years, Linda Mae Mitchell Of Roland, sons; Michael Mitchell of Roland, Robert Mitchell (Stacey) of Donaldson, Arkansas, and Randy Mitchell of Roland; two grandkids, Brett and Bailey Mitchell of Roland; one sister, Jean Giezentanner of Cookeville, Tennessee, and 5 nieces and 2 nephews.
Visitation is at Roller Chenal funeral home on Monday, November 23, 2020, from 3 to 7 pm. Funeral service will be November 24, 2020, at 11am at Soul's Anchor Church with burial at Cherry Hill Cemetery.
